New Girl Scout Troop Forms at Talala School


Park Forest, IL–(ENEWSPF)– Park Forest has a new Girl Scout Troop at Talala Elementary School.

As part of the South Suburban Forest Trails Association, the new troop is off to a great start. Talala’s parents expressed interest in more after school activities for the students at the school. The Girl Scouts is a perfect fit for many girls in kindergarten through 5th grade at Talala.

The Parents Teachers Organization of Talala has strong roots with business partners in the Park Forest area. The organization added Girl Scouts as one of its many objectives for the upcoming year.

"The thing I received from Girl Scouts more than anything else was a sense of real teamwork and working for the community, helping others, and it was not competitive. I remember working as a group to achieve a goal or to help the community. There was a great sense of accomplishment in that," says Cathy Rigby, Olympic Gymnast, TV Commentator and Girl Scout Alumna.

The Talala troop will consist of Daisies (Grades K-1) and Brownies (Grades 2-3). However, girls who are Junior Scouts (Grades 4-5) can attend meetings at nearby Faith United Protestant Church. The Talala Scouts will meet every other Monday after school from 3:45 pm to 5:00 pm. The group has several trips planned that will focus on science, healthy living and art.

The first meeting is scheduled to be held at Talala on November 2, 2009.
